Ireland Fisherman Encouraged to Wear Life Jackets with Embedded GPS Tracking Devices

2 Feb 2016

A new fishermen’s water safety course is being conducted in Castletownbere. Over the past decade, 53 fishermen died at sea, which has encouraged the launch of a national campaign through the fisheries board BIM to encourage seafarers to wear lifejackets equipped with GPS tracking technology.   In the sector in 2015 alone, there were 4 fishing-related deaths.

Caitlin Ui Aodha, a skipper herself, backs the campaign since she lost her husband, Michael Hayes in 2012 in a fishing tragedy off Union Hall in Tit Bonhomme.

The Irish Sea Fisheries Board, Bord lascaigh Mhara (BIM), has now disclosed its public relations and national advertising campaign against abrupt death statistics.

The hope is that the campaign will get more fishermen to wear their lifejackets whenever at sea and complete involuntary safety survival training through BIM. These personal flotation device (PFD) lifejackets in the campaign are equipped with GPS tracking devices, which will send signals out to emergency services when activated and provide them with the exact location of the devices.

In this campaign, there are compelling advertisements designed to make fishermen seriously consider the repercussions of not wearing the lifejackets with this modern tracking technology. According to Simon Coveney, Minister for Agriculture, Food and the Marine, hopefully fishing families all over the country will back up the campaign so that when their loved ones go out to their boats, they wear their PFD lifejackets so their safe return home is ensured.

The campaign is vital to keeping those in the fishing industry safe, offering peace of mind for their families and improving the overall survival rate of the industry, says Tara McCarthy, Clonakilty woman and CEO of BIM.

GPS tracking is not used in traditional lifejackets, which means that it could take days before a lost fisherman is found out at sea and cause a great deal of anxiety for their family. With the PFD lifejackets, the tracking devices in them are activated when they hit water, which means faster recovery time and more chances of the lost fishermen being alive when found.
